Understanding Psychopharmacology
Course Description
This seminar provides a comprehensive overview of clinical psychopharmacology for psychotherapists. The course focuses on mood disorders and anxiety disorders, with some time devoted to ADHD, OCD, PTSD, and severe personality disorders. Each clinical section addresses diagnostic issues, theories of biological etiology, evaluating medication response and side effects, and the interface with psychotherapy.
OBJECTIVES: Upon completion of this course, the participant will : (1) receive an update on new developments in the neurosciences that relate to understanding psychiatric disorders; (2) learn which medications should be considered for specific disorders and the reasons why; (3) develop better skills related to diagnosing psychiatric disorders; (4) Improve abilities to collaborate with psychiatrists and primary care physicians; (5) learn how to evaluate the outcomes of pharmacologic treatments.
